Looking at this graph we can see that TensorFlow is ahead of the competition: PyTorch is a deep learning platform built by Facebook and aimed specifically at deep learning. What is Text Analysis? - Text Analysis Explained - AWS Next, all the performance metrics are computed (i.e. Machine learning constitutes model-building automation for data analysis. Building your own software from scratch can be effective and rewarding if you have years of data science and engineering experience, but its time-consuming and can cost in the hundreds of thousands of dollars. Machine Learning . Learn how to integrate text analysis with Google Sheets. In other words, if we want text analysis software to perform desired tasks, we need to teach machine learning algorithms how to analyze, understand and derive meaning from text. Choose a template to create your workflow: We chose the app review template, so were using a dataset of reviews. Visit the GitHub repository for this site, or buy a physical copy from CRC Press, Bookshop.org, or Amazon. What's going on? You often just need to write a few lines of code to call the API and get the results back. What is Text Mining, Text Analytics and Natural Language - Linguamatics Maybe it's bad support, a faulty feature, unexpected downtime, or a sudden price change. The official NLTK book is a complete resource that teaches you NLTK from beginning to end. These NLP models are behind every technology using text such as resume screening, university admissions, essay grading, voice assistants, the internet, social media recommendations, dating. Simply upload your data and visualize the results for powerful insights. This usually generates much richer and complex patterns than using regular expressions and can potentially encode much more information. Saving time, automating tasks and increasing productivity has never been easier, allowing businesses to offload cumbersome tasks and help their teams provide a better service for their customers. Ensemble Learning Ensemble learning is an advanced machine learning technique that combines the . Every other concern performance, scalability, logging, architecture, tools, etc. Let's say you work for Uber and you want to know what users are saying about the brand. Let's say a customer support manager wants to know how many support tickets were solved by individual team members. Relevance scores calculate how well each document belongs to each topic, and a binary flag shows . It's useful to understand the customer's journey and make data-driven decisions. text-analysis GitHub Topics GitHub Text is separated into words, phrases, punctuation marks and other elements of meaning to provide the human framework a machine needs to analyze text at scale. Text is a one of the most common data types within databases. starting point. Machine Learning for Text Analysis "Beware the Jabberwock, my son! There are a number of ways to do this, but one of the most frequently used is called bag of words vectorization. View full text Download PDF. Hate speech and offensive language: a dataset with more than 24k tagged tweets grouped into three tags: clean, hate speech, and offensive language. Sentiment analysis uses powerful machine learning algorithms to automatically read and classify for opinion polarity (positive, negative, neutral) and beyond, into the feelings and emotions of the writer, even context and sarcasm. CountVectorizer Text . The ML text clustering discussion can be found in sections 2.5 to 2.8 of the full report at this . Just enter your own text to see how it works: Another common example of text classification is topic analysis (or topic modeling) that automatically organizes text by subject or theme. Once you've imported your data you can use different tools to design your report and turn your data into an impressive visual story. Indeed, in machine learning data is king: a simple model, given tons of data, is likely to outperform one that uses every trick in the book to turn every bit of training data into a meaningful response. Maximize efficiency and reduce repetitive tasks that often have a high turnover impact. We can design self-improving learning algorithms that take data as input and offer statistical inferences. Recall states how many texts were predicted correctly out of the ones that should have been predicted as belonging to a given tag. You can learn more about their experience with MonkeyLearn here. link. Text data, on the other hand, is the most widespread format of business information and can provide your organization with valuable insight into your operations. Finally, the process is repeated with a new testing fold until all the folds have been used for testing purposes. Try out MonkeyLearn's pre-trained topic classifier, which can be used to categorize NPS responses for SaaS products. Here is an example of some text and the associated key phrases: Using natural language processing (NLP), text classifiers can analyze and sort text by sentiment, topic, and customer intent - faster and more accurately than humans. Another option is following in Retently's footsteps using text analysis to classify your feedback into different topics, such as Customer Support, Product Design, and Product Features, then analyze each tag with sentiment analysis to see how positively or negatively clients feel about each topic. The most obvious advantage of rule-based systems is that they are easily understandable by humans. The basic idea is that a machine learning algorithm (there are many) analyzes previously manually categorized examples (the training data) and figures out the rules for categorizing new examples. TensorFlow Tutorial For Beginners introduces the mathematics behind TensorFlow and includes code examples that run in the browser, ideal for exploration and learning. Manually processing and organizing text data takes time, its tedious, inaccurate, and it can be expensive if you need to hire extra staff to sort through text. Looker is a business data analytics platform designed to direct meaningful data to anyone within a company. Depending on the problem at hand, you might want to try different parsing strategies and techniques. Just run a sentiment analysis on social media and press mentions on that day, to find out what people said about your brand. Using machine learning techniques for sentiment analysis The permissive MIT license makes it attractive to businesses looking to develop proprietary models. Javaid Nabi 1.1K Followers ML Enthusiast Follow More from Medium Molly Ruby in Towards Data Science Sanjeev D. (2021). If you prefer videos to text, there are also a number of MOOCs using Weka: Data Mining with Weka: this is an introductory course to Weka. Python is the most widely-used language in scientific computing, period. A Guide: Text Analysis, Text Analytics & Text Mining Based on where they land, the model will know if they belong to a given tag or not. And best of all you dont need any data science or engineering experience to do it. Chat: apps that communicate with the members of your team or your customers, like Slack, Hipchat, Intercom, and Drift. Kitware - Machine Learning Engineer The examples below show two different ways in which one could tokenize the string 'Analyzing text is not that hard'. MonkeyLearn Templates is a simple and easy-to-use platform that you can use without adding a single line of code. This tutorial shows you how to build a WordNet pipeline with SpaCy. or 'urgent: can't enter the platform, the system is DOWN!!'. Finally, graphs and reports can be created to visualize and prioritize product problems with MonkeyLearn Studio. Text analysis is the process of obtaining valuable insights from texts. The machine learning model works as a recommendation engine for these values, and it bases its suggestions on data from other issues in the project. We understand the difficulties in extracting, interpreting, and utilizing information across . And it's getting harder and harder. High content analysis generates voluminous multiplex data comprised of minable features that describe numerous mechanistic endpoints. Without the text, you're left guessing what went wrong. GridSearchCV - for hyperparameter tuning 3. Trend analysis. SAS Visual Text Analytics Solutions | SAS Sentiment Analysis - Lexalytics All with no coding experience necessary. IJERPH | Free Full-Text | Correlates of Social Isolation in Forensic created_at: Date that the response was sent. Let's start with this definition from Machine Learning by Tom Mitchell: "A computer program is said to learn to perform a task T from experience E". Qualifying your leads based on company descriptions. Supervised Machine Learning for Text Analysis in R explains how to preprocess text data for modeling, train models, and evaluate model performance using tools from the tidyverse and tidymodels ecosystem. Try AWS Text Analytics API AWS offers a range of machine learning-based language services that allow companies to easily add intelligence to their AI applications through pre-trained APIs for speech, transcription, translation, text analysis, and chatbot functionality. Try out MonkeyLearn's pre-trained keyword extractor to see how it works. In order to automatically analyze text with machine learning, youll need to organize your data. Machine learning can read chatbot conversations or emails and automatically route them to the proper department or employee. In Text Analytics, statistical and machine learning algorithm used to classify information. What Uber users like about the service when they mention Uber in a positive way? Machine Learning (ML) for Natural Language Processing (NLP) Machine Learning Architect/Sr. Staff ML engineer - LinkedIn Social isolation is also known to be associated with criminal behavior, thus burdening not only the affected individual but society in general. It is also important to understand that evaluation can be performed over a fixed testing set (i.e. You can gather data about your brand, product or service from both internal and external sources: This is the data you generate every day, from emails and chats, to surveys, customer queries, and customer support tickets. Databases: a database is a collection of information. While it's written in Java, it has APIs for all major languages, including Python, R, and Go. If you work in customer experience, product, marketing, or sales, there are a number of text analysis applications to automate processes and get real world insights. Google's algorithm breaks down unstructured data from web pages and groups pages into clusters around a set of similar words or n-grams (all possible combinations of adjacent words or letters in a text). Share the results with individuals or teams, publish them on the web, or embed them on your website. We introduce one method of unsupervised clustering (topic modeling) in Chapter 6 but many more machine learning algorithms can be used in dealing with text. With all the categorized tokens and a language model (i.e. By running aspect-based sentiment analysis, you can automatically pinpoint the reasons behind positive or negative mentions and get insights such as: Now, let's say you've just added a new service to Uber. A few examples are Delighted, Promoter.io and Satismeter. By classifying text, we are aiming to assign one or more classes or categories to a document, making it easier to manage and sort. Hone in on the most qualified leads and save time actually looking for them: sales reps will receive the information automatically and start targeting the potential customers right away. The differences in the output have been boldfaced: To provide a more accurate automated analysis of the text, we need to remove the words that provide very little semantic information or no meaning at all. is offloaded to the party responsible for maintaining the API. Follow the step-by-step tutorial below to see how you can run your data through text analysis tools and visualize the results: 1. A sneak-peek into the most popular text classification algorithms is as follows: 1) Support Vector Machines how long it takes your team to resolve issues), and customer satisfaction (CSAT). Can you imagine analyzing all of them manually? So, text analytics vs. text analysis: what's the difference? And take a look at the MonkeyLearn Studio public dashboard to see what data visualization can do to see your results in broad strokes or super minute detail. Text analysis vs. text mining vs. text analytics Text analysis and text mining are synonyms. Humans make errors. Moreover, this CloudAcademy tutorial shows you how to use CoreNLP and visualize its results. For example, Drift, a marketing conversational platform, integrated MonkeyLearn API to allow recipients to automatically opt out of sales emails based on how they reply. Machine Learning NLP Text Classification Algorithms and Models The idea is to allow teams to have a bigger picture about what's happening in their company. Machine learning, explained | MIT Sloan Collocation can be helpful to identify hidden semantic structures and improve the granularity of the insights by counting bigrams and trigrams as one word. It all works together in a single interface, so you no longer have to upload and download between applications. machine learning - Extracting Key-Phrases from text based on the Topic A Short Introduction to the Caret Package shows you how to train and visualize a simple model. The Text Mining in WEKA Cookbook provides text-mining-specific instructions for using Weka. The book Taming Text was written by an OpenNLP developer and uses the framework to show the reader how to implement text analysis. For example, Uber Eats. For example, you can run keyword extraction and sentiment analysis on your social media mentions to understand what people are complaining about regarding your brand. NLTK, the Natural Language Toolkit, is a best-of-class library for text analysis tasks. Text & Semantic Analysis Machine Learning with Python | by SHAMIT BAGCHI | Medium Write Sign up 500 Apologies, but something went wrong on our end.
Noaa Marine Forecast By Zone South,
Gross Motor Skills Report Card Comments,
Articles M